Dikembe Mutombo built a long and successful career in basketball. Over time, the late athlete increased his net worth. After retiring from sports in 2009, he was inducted into the NBA Hall of Fame and named a global ambassador for the association. Furthermore, Dikembe was known for his global humanitarian work.

In September 2024, the NBA announced the death of Dikembe after battling cancer. He is survived by his wife Rose and their children.

According to Celebrity Net Worth, Dikembe’s net worth in 2024 is $ 75 million. Considered one of the best defenders in NBA history, the athlete earned millions from endorsement deals, partnerships, and his time as a professional basketball player.

After playing for six different teams — the Denver Nuggets, Atlanta Hawks, Philadelphia 76ers, New Jersey Nets, New York Knicks, and Houston Rockets — Dikembe earned over $ 140 million in salary, according to the website. Most of Dikembe’s income came from his contracts with various basketball teams.

Off the court, Dikembe also made money from endorsement deals. One of his most popular deals was with Adidas for advertising in the 1990s. Additionally, Dikembe appeared in commercials for GEICO and Mobil 1.

Originally from the Republic of Congo, he was also known for his humanitarian work. Dikembe established the Dikembe Mutombo Foundation to focus on improving living conditions in his home country. He later began developing the Biamba Marie Mutombo Hospital in the capital of Congo, Kinshasa.

NBA Communications published the cause of Dikembe’s death on September 30, 2024. He passed away after battling brain cancer.

«The NBA Global Ambassador and Naismith Basketball Hall of Famer Dikembe Mutombo passed away today at the age of 58 from brain cancer», - the association wrote. «He was surrounded by his family».

In October 2022, Dikembe underwent treatment and surgery to remove a brain tumor. At that time, the late athlete was in «great spirits», - the NBA reported, citing ESPN
